comunicazioni digitali si basano su varie tecniche di controllo degli errori per garantire che i dati siano trasmessi con precisione da un luogo ad un altro . Il bit di parità , che è una delle forme più semplici di rilevamento degli errori , è abbastanza ben conosciuta perché viene utilizzato nelle comunicazioni porta seriale del PC standard. Con parità dispari , il bit di parità viene impostato in modo che il numero totale di quelli nei dati trasmissibili (incluso il bit di parità) è un numero dispari . Istruzioni
1
Annotare il formato binario dei dati che si desidera calcolare la parità per . Numeri binari permettono tutte le informazioni di essere rappresentato da una sequenza di uno e zero . Ci sono numerosi siti web e programmi freeware in grado di convertire i dati in forma binaria . Se i dati sono in formato carattere , convertire da "ASCII" a binario. Se i dati sono in forma numerica , convertire da " decimale " per binario.
2
Contare il numero di quelle della sequenza di zeri e di uno .
3 < p > Dividere questo numero per due. Se il risultato di questa divisione è un numero intero ( il che significa che non ha alcuna frazione) , si dispone di un numero pari di quelli . Se il risultato della divisione non è un numero intero , si ha un numero dispari di quelli . Ad esempio , 7/2 = 3,5 , quindi 7 è un numero dispari ; 12/2 = 6 , quindi 12 è un numero pari
4
Impostare il bit di parità a 1 se si dispone di un ancora . numero di quelli , o impostarlo a zero se si dispone di un numero dispari di quelli . In questo modo , il bit di parità più il numero di quelli è un numero dispari , che è il requisito per parità dispari . Se si dispone di 7 quelli , il bit di parità dovrebbe essere zero , perché 7 è già un numero dispari . Se si dispone di 12 grandi, il bit di parità dovrebbe essere 1 , perché 12 più 1 fa 13 , e il 13 è un numero dispari .